Summary of Position Functions

The Senior Field Commissioning Engineer is responsible for leading and acting as the commissioning authority on high complexity commissioning projects. This role will oversee all technical aspects of projects including individual commissioning tasks, scheduling and coordination with supporting commissioning engineers, budget and task management, client relationship management, setting deadlines, assigning responsibilities, monitoring the progress of each task, and preparing internal and external reports for management regarding project status. Along with the project manager, acts as the client's main point-of-contact through every step of the process, from initial contact and project kickoff, through design, construction, acceptance, and project closeout. Extensive on-site duties 75% of the time.

Essential Position Functions
  • Leads and acts as the commissioning authority for high complexity commissioning projects, including but not limited to data centers, central plants, and district heating/cooling.
  • Leads, plans, and coordinates all on-site commissioning activities, requiring extensive time spent on-site (75% +).
  • Oversees all aspects of a project including scope, schedule, budget, and quality.
  • Sets deadlines, assigns responsibilities, monitors, and summarizes progress of tasks.
  • Coordinates and leads project meetings with the client.
  • Prepares reports for upper management regarding status of project.
  • Manages complex and diverse teams to complete the contracted work.
  • Compiles related reports and data sheets as required.
  • Leads and oversees others in the development of project deliverables, including organizing and writing reports, drafting pre-functional and functional performance tests, writing Cx and M&V plans and other Cx documentation, and developing SOOs.
  • Provides QC of the final deliverables that will be sent to customers to ensure quality and contractual compliance.
  • Conducts site assessments to review systems and collect data from facilities.
  • Contributes to the ongoing development and enhancement of the commissioning processes.
  • Develops new tools and delivers advanced technical training.
  • Ensures timely delivery of reports and other deliverables.
  • Provides training, support, QC, and oversight of all technical items conducted by other engineers.
  • Leads and participates in pre-functional and functional performance tests for major electrical and mechanical systems.
  • Presents results to customers and acts as the main conduit for customer feedback and suggestions.
  • Leads project teams with the project manager consisting of internal staff and sub-consultants.
  • Supports the project manager with the leading and directing of sub-consultants.
  • Assists with business development and proposals.
